Essential English Vocabulary for Celebrating the Spring Festival?

The Spring Festival, also known as Chinese New Year, is the most important traditional holiday in China. As the world becomes more connected, understanding how to describe this vibrant celebration in English is valuable for cultural exchange. Whether you're sharing traditions with international friends or writing about the festival, mastering these key terms will enhance your communication.

Core Spring Festival Terms

  1. Spring Festival (春节) – The official name for Chinese New Year, marking the beginning of the lunar calendar.
  2. Lunar New Year (农历新年) – A broader term used in many Asian cultures celebrating the same calendar event.
  3. Chinese Zodiac (生肖) – The 12-year cycle of animal signs, such as the Dragon (龙年) or Rabbit (兔年).
  4. Reunion Dinner (年夜饭) – The feast held on New Year’s Eve, bringing families together.
  5. Red Envelope (红包, hóngbāo) – Money gifted in red packets for luck, called lai see in Cantonese.

Traditional Customs & Activities

  • Firecrackers (鞭炮) – Lit to scare away evil spirits with loud noises.
  • Lion Dance (舞狮) – A performance symbolizing prosperity and good fortune.
  • Dragon Dance (舞龙) – A longer, multi-person parade dance for community blessings.
  • Spring Couplets (春联) – Poetic phrases written on red paper and hung on doorways.
  • New Year’s Eve Countdown (守岁) – Staying awake late to welcome the new year.

Festive Foods & Their Meanings

  • Dumplings (饺子) – Shaped like ancient silver coins, representing wealth.
  • Nian Gao (年糕) – Sticky rice cake symbolizing progress ("rising higher").
  • Fish (鱼, yú) – Served whole for abundance ("may you have surplus every year").
  • Tangyuan (汤圆) – Sweet glutinous rice balls for family unity.

Modern Celebrations & Global Influences

  • Spring Festival Gala (春晚) – The annual televised variety show watched by millions.
  • Travel Rush (春运) – The world’s largest human migration as people return home.
  • Digital Red Packets (电子红包) – Virtual money gifts via apps like WeChat.
  • Lantern Festival (元宵节) – The 15th-day finale with glowing lantern displays.

Learning these terms bridges cultures and helps non-Chinese speakers appreciate the depth of the Spring Festival. From ancestral rituals to contemporary twists, each word carries a story of renewal, family, and hope.
